Is 20 minutes of exercise 3 times a week enough?

The American College of Sports Medicine (ACSM) recommends that adults should accumulate at least 30 minutes of moderate-intensity aerobic activity 5 days per week OR engage in 20-minutes of vigorous activity 3 days per week.

Is 2 hours of exercise a day too much?

Those guidelines call for healthy adults to do a minimum of two and half hours of moderate intensity activity — or 75 minutes of vigorous intensity activity — plus at least two muscle-strengthening days a week. To meet the CDC’s bare minimum, you can put in about 30 minutes a day.

How do I know I exercising too much?

Here are some symptoms of too much exercise:

  1. Being unable to perform at the same level.
  2. Needing longer periods of rest.
  3. Feeling tired.
  4. Being depressed.
  5. Having mood swings or irritability.
  6. Having trouble sleeping.
  7. Feeling sore muscles or heavy limbs.
  8. Getting overuse injuries.

Why do I look fatter after working out for a month?

As you build muscle through weight training, your muscle fibers experience microscopic tears. These tears are part of the strength-training process and are often the cause of muscle soreness the day after your workout. As a result, your muscles may swell slightly and retain fluid for a few days after your workout.

How long does it take to transform your body from fat to fit?

And if you exercise regularly, over time you will gain even more fitness benefits. “At 6 to 8 weeks, you can definitely notice some changes,” said Logie, “and in 3 to 4 months you can do a pretty good overhaul to your health and fitness.” Strength-specific results take about the same amount of time.
